The Primal Urge to Narrate

Humans are inherently storytellers. From the earliest cave paintings to modern-day blockbusters, we have always found ways to weave narratives that capture our experiences, transmit knowledge, and shape our understanding of the world. This innate drive to narrate isn’t merely a form of entertainment; it’s a fundamental aspect of human cognition and social interaction. Stories help us make sense of complex information, build empathy, and connect with others on a deeply emotional level.

Neuroscience research reveals the powerful impact of stories on the brain. When we engage with a compelling narrative, our brains release neurochemicals like oxytocin, fostering feelings of connection and trust. Mirror neurons fire, allowing us to vicariously experience the emotions and actions of the characters. This immersive experience strengthens memory retention and enhances our understanding of the story’s themes and messages.

Storytelling Across Cultures and Time

The power of storytelling transcends cultural boundaries and historical periods. Consider the ancient epics like the *Iliad* and the *Odyssey*, which continue to resonate with readers centuries later. Indigenous cultures around the world have preserved rich oral traditions, passing down vital knowledge and cultural values through generations of storytelling. Even in the digital age, the power of narrative remains undiminished, with platforms like YouTube, Netflix, and social media showcasing the enduring appeal of stories in various forms.

The Elements of a Compelling Narrative

While the specific elements may vary across cultures and genres, certain components consistently contribute to a compelling narrative. These include:

  • A well-defined protagonist: Readers need to connect with the central character, empathizing with their struggles and rooting for their success.
  • A clear conflict or challenge: The narrative needs a central problem or obstacle that drives the plot forward.
  • Rising action and suspense: The story should build tension and anticipation, keeping the reader engaged.
  • A satisfying resolution: The narrative needs a conclusion that provides closure and leaves a lasting impression on the reader.
  • Strong imagery and sensory details: Vivid descriptions help readers immerse themselves in the story’s world.

Case Study: The Impact of Storytelling in Brand Building

Consider the success of Patagonia, an outdoor clothing company known for its commitment to environmental sustainability. Patagonia’s marketing strategy is heavily reliant on storytelling. Their advertisements often feature stunning visuals of natural landscapes and narratives that highlight the importance of environmental conservation. This approach has not only built a loyal customer base but also fostered a strong brand identity associated with ethical values and social responsibility. This demonstrates how effectively weaving a narrative into a brand’s identity can resonate deeply with consumers.

The Future of Storytelling

In the digital age, storytelling is evolving rapidly. New technologies like virtual reality and augmented reality offer immersive storytelling experiences that were unimaginable just a few years ago. Interactive narratives, where the reader or viewer actively participates in shaping the story, are also gaining popularity. As technology continues to advance, the potential for innovative and engaging storytelling experiences will only expand.

What are the typical closing costs when buying a home in Homes For Sale County?

Closing costs typically range from 2% to 5% of the purchase price and can include things like loan origination fees, appraisal costs, and title insurance. It’s wise to consult with a real estate professional for a detailed breakdown.
